|  | class BpfHandler { | 
|  | public: | 
|  | BpfHandler(); | 
|  | BpfHandler(const BpfHandler&) = delete; | 
|  | BpfHandler& operator=(const BpfHandler&) = delete; | 
|  | netdutils::Status init(const char* cg2_path); | 
|  | /* | 
|  | * Tag the socket with the specified tag and uid. In the qtaguid module, the | 
|  | * first tag request that grab the spinlock of rb_tree can update the tag | 
|  | * information first and other request need to wait until it finish. All the | 
|  | * tag request will be addressed in the order of they obtaining the spinlock. | 
|  | * In the eBPF implementation, the kernel will try to update the eBPF map | 
|  | * entry with the tag request. And the hashmap update process is protected by | 
|  | * the spinlock initialized with the map. So the behavior of two modules | 
|  | * should be the same. No additional lock needed. | 
|  | */ | 
|  | int tagSocket(int sockFd, uint32_t tag, uid_t chargeUid, uid_t realUid); | 
|  |  | 
|  | /* | 
|  | * The untag process is similar to tag socket and both old qtaguid module and | 
|  | * new eBPF module have spinlock inside the kernel for concurrent update. No | 
|  | * external lock is required. | 
|  | */ | 
|  | int untagSocket(int sockFd); | 
|  |  |
